What is criterion validity in the context of testing?

Demonstrating a relationship between test scores and job performance

Who usually conducts the validation study for selection tests?

Industrial psychologist

What does content validity of a test refer to?

Representative sample of job’s content in the test

What is evidence-based HR in the context of test validation?

Using statistical evidence to validate tests

What is the role of the supervisor in coordinating test validation efforts?

Ensuring clarity of job requirements and performance standards

Which type of test measures an applicant's basic aspects of personality?

Personality and interests test

What type of test measures what someone has learned?

Achievement test

Which type of test measures general reasoning ability and specific mental abilities like memory, vocabulary, and numerical ability?

Cognitive abilities test

What type of test measures motor abilities such as finger dexterity, manual dexterity, and reaction time?

Motor and physical abilities test

What is the technique used to present the relationship between test scores and job performance graphically?

Expectancy chart technique
